Transaction 24b5a52648d29b30cc1f460abd99c5562845daa4e8e21800557c73680f434269
2 Input
2 Outputs
- 24b5a52648d29b30cc1f460abd99c5562845daa4e8e21800557c73680f434269:0
- 24b5a52648d29b30cc1f460abd99c5562845daa4e8e21800557c73680f434269:1
value 51031579
address 35mwqShnStDro6uEB4bmsgbyBo8en6Byfm
value 48795860
address 342nWLPd8og7mvopHHEWNxRryzatTMfZvA